THORNBACK

Etymology

Noun

thornback (plural thornbacks)

Any animal with a thorny back, especially marine animals, such as

The thornback guitarfish (Platyrhinoidis triseriata), a species of ray in the north-eastern Pacific Ocean.

The thornback ray or thornback skate (Raja clavata), a species of ray in the Atlantic Ocean.

The thornback skate (Dentiraja lemprieri), a fish endemic to Australia.

(archaic) A woman over a certain age (variously 26 or 30) who has never married, older than a spinster.

Thorn"back`, n.

1. (Zoöl.)

Definition: A European skate (Raia clavata) having thornlike spines on its back.

2. (Zoöl.)

Definition: The large European spider crab or king crab (Maia squinado).

Coffee Trivia

Decaffeinated coffee is not caffeine-free. Studies from the National Institute of Health (US) have shown that virtually all decaf coffee types contain caffeine. A 236-ml (8-oz) cup of decaf coffee contains up to 7 mg of caffeine, whereas a regular cup provided 70-140 mg.
